dc.description.abstract | Traditional load flow solution methods like Newton-Raphson has a great convergence characteristics with regards to its number of iterations and computing time, but suffers from poor convergence when used to solve ill-conditioned networks or if the starting initial values are far from solution. To overcome these concerns, we present enhanced algorithms for load flow analysis by combining Gauss-Seidel and Newton-Raphson methods that incorporate constant Jacobian to give a more dependable method with tolerable accuracy and shorter computation time. | en_US |
